Output fbfac7d905396cce078c29fe06afe712cccd1deb602ffa6ba90659f7783dcf98:4

value
23509619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43af082b754202bd47402a9042a1d5870acc13d OP_EQUAL
address
3GfPMC5XorHZFyeoGoXGVPMWrq1dh48gj4
transaction
fbfac7d905396cce078c29fe06afe712cccd1deb602ffa6ba90659f7783dcf98
spent
true